Secure each section with an elastic band. pull your hair through the loop of the loc extension and move the extension to the base of your hair. split your hair into two sections and braid, using the loc extension as the third section. secure the braid with a rubber band. continue braiding until you're out of your hair. Temporary, synthetic dreadlocks can last from 6 weeks – 3 months depending on several different factors including how messy you can tolerate the roots being, and how rough you are on them. it is normal for them to “fluff up” a bit after the initial installatoin or get “fuzzies” on the surface. it is recommended that you not leave them. Repeat the previous step, up and down the loc, without going all the way down to either end. leave at least 3 inches of hair unlocked at both ends. blunt the end. on one end of the loc, twist the hair between your fingers and fold it down. crochet the end of the loc from several angles to create a blunted end.
